Understanding Major Diameter in Thread Rolling

The major diameter is the largest diameter of a threaded part. Its precise control is vital for thread integrity. A variation of just ±0.0002″ in the blank diameter can result in a ±0.0006″ change in the major diameter, affecting thread fit and increasing tool wear.

  • Optimized Rolling Range
    Operating within 25–50% of the total major diameter tolerance reduces stress on thread rolls, minimizing wear and extending tool life.

Benefits of Precise Major Diameter Control

  • Improved Thread Quality
    Ensures uniform threads that meet exact specifications, reducing inconsistencies.
    This level of consistency is especially critical for components where thread engagement directly impacts performance and safety.
  • Extended Tool Life
    Consistent rolling conditions minimize stress on thread rolls, leading to fewer replacements. By minimizing wear, manufacturers can reduce unexpected downtime and extend maintenance intervals.
  • Increased Production Efficiency
    Accurate diameter control reduces scrap rates and rework, enhancing throughput. The result is a more predictable workflow and greater capacity without compromising quality standards.
  • Cost Savings
    Longer-lasting thread rolls and reduced maintenance lower operating costs. These savings compound over time, contributing to better margins and ROI on thread rolling operations.
